The story of Anita Enedina Dudley began in 1907 in Lima PER. In 1942, Anita Enedina Dudley resided in Omaha, Douglas, Nebraska, USA. In 1950, Anita Enedina Dudley resided in Richmond, Contra Costa, California, USA. Anita Enedina Dudley married Henry M Dudley, and had children including Henry Joseph Dudley. Anita Enedina Dudley passed away in 2002 in Hayward, Alameda County, California, USA.
